Technical Considerations and Fabric Compatibility

No design is perfect for every surface, and Lets Go Travel Quote is no exception. As an experienced reviewer, I must highlight where caution is required. While the design is robust, it should be used carefully on very small hoop sizes. If the dimensions are pushed too small, fine details may merge, reducing legibility. Always check the native size of the file before scaling down significantly.

Fabric choice plays a pivotal role in the final outcome. On stretchy fabrics like jersey knits, ensure you are using a proper stabilizer to prevent distortion. Thin or sheer fabrics may require backing to avoid puckering, especially if the design includes dense areas. Dark fabrics demand careful thread colors selection; a light-colored design might get lost unless you use a contrasting underlay or choose bold, vibrant threads. Conversely, on light fabrics, dark threads provide excellent contrast but may show the texture of the fabric weave more prominently.

Another area requiring attention is curved surfaces like caps or hats. While Lets Go Travel Quote likely has a flat layout, applying it to a curved brim or crown requires precise positioning and potentially reshaping the design in your machine’s software. Test this thoroughly to ensure the text does not warp unnaturally.

Stitch Quality and Density

The success of any digital embroidery file lies in its stitch density. Lets Go Travel Quote appears to use a mix of fill stitch for solid areas and satin stitch for edges, which is standard for text-based designs. However, the density must be appropriate for the thread weight you plan to use. Too much density can make the fabric stiff and uncomfortable, while too little can leave gaps in the coverage. Before committing to a large batch, always run a test stitch on scrap fabric of the same type and thickness as your final product.

Inspect the small details closely. Are there any tiny corners or sharp angles that might benefit from additional tack-down stitches? These minor adjustments can save you from unraveling issues later. Also, consider the direction of the running stitch elements; they should flow naturally with the grain of the fabric to enhance the overall look.
